INGLEWOOD, Calif. — The 2025 NFL regular season reaches a pivotal moment Saturday afternoon when the Houston Texans visit the Los Angeles Chargers in a matchup with major playoff implications. Both clubs have played strong football heading into Week 17, and this game could go a long way toward shaping the AFC playoff picture. CBS Sports+1

Kickoff from SoFi Stadium is set for 4:30 p.m. ET, with the game televised nationally on NFL Network and streaming available on services like Fubo. CBS Sports


📊 Stakes and Context

The Texans (10–5) have been one of the NFL’s surprise stories through the second half of the season, riding a seven-game winning streak and positioning themselves firmly in the AFC playoff race. A win or even a tie Saturday would clinch a postseason berth for Houston, a notable achievement given early-season struggles and significant injuries. CBS Sports+1

Houston’s defense has been elite all season, ranking among the league’s best in points and yards allowed. That defensive strength will be tested against a Chargers offense trying to maintain momentum in the home stretch. Pickswise

Los Angeles arrives at 11–4 and already has a playoff spot secured, but the Chargers still have plenty to play for in the AFC West and with seeding. Los Angeles has won four straight and seven of its last eight games, demonstrating resilience on both sides of the ball. CBS Sports

Series History

In regular-season meetings, the Chargers have an all-time edge over the Texans, and Los Angeles won their last matchup 34–24. However, Houston earned a decisive victory against the Chargers in the 2024 Wild Card round, a game in which they intercepted Los Angeles quarterback Justin Herbert four times. Wikipedia


⚠️ Odds, Prediction and What to Watch

According to DraftKings Sportsbook, the Chargers are slight favorites in this one, listed around -1.5 points with a total near 39.5. The modest line and relatively low over/under reflect expectations of a gritty, defense-heavy contest. CBS Sports+1

Analysts and computer models differ slightly in their outlooks, with some leaning toward Los Angeles thanks to home-field advantage and recent consistency. Others point to Houston’s hot streak and stifling defense as reasons why the Texans could keep this game close or even pull off the upset. Pickswise
